Breaking News from tr88qh.com: FIFA Announces Revolutionary Rule Changes for Upcoming World Cup – An Independent Review

Picture this: It is the 89th minute of a World Cup semifinal, the score is tied, and a controversial handball decision could decide the match. Under the new rules reported by tr88qh.com, that moment would be handled very differently – and not everyone will be happy about it. This article evaluates the five major changes FIFA is reportedly introducing for the next World Cup, focusing on who stands to gain, who might lose, and why. The aim is not to hype the news but to provide a calm, balanced assessment for clubs, national federations, fans, and anyone with a stake in the game.

1. The Five Key Discoveries from the tr88qh.com Report

  • Challenge-Flag System for Coaches: Each manager gets two reviews per match (one if the game goes to extra time). The call is made by a dedicated official with access to all camera angles, and the on-field referee must stop play to consult a pitch-side monitor only when flagged.
  • Strict Added-Time Enforcement: Every goal celebration, substitution, and injury stoppage will be timed by a separate clock, similar to the approach used in the 2022 World Cup but now codified into the Laws of the Game. The referee cannot resume play until the clock shows full time.
  • Clarified Offside Rule: The "daylight" test is gone. Instead, any part of the attacker’s body that can legally score (feet, head, torso) must be behind the second-last defender when the ball is played. The rule now explicitly states that arms and hands are not considered.
  • Mandatory In-Stadium VAR Screens: Every host stadium must install large screens that show the VAR review process in real time, including the line-drawing and slow-motion replays, so spectators understand the decision immediately.
  • Revised Substitution Protocol: Teams may make up to six substitutions per match, but they can only be completed during three stoppages (excluding half-time). The goal is to reduce time-wasting while allowing more player rotation.

2. Detailed Analysis: Who Benefits and Who Doesn’t

Coach’s Challenge Flag

The challenge flag is a double‑edged sword. It hands power to teams with strong data-analysis departments that can quickly decide which incidents are worth reviewing. Big clubs that employ ex-referees as consultants will have an advantage over smaller nations that lack such infrastructure. Defensive coaches who rely on borderline tactical fouls may see their strategies undermined, while attacking teams that often face unfair offside calls will welcome the tool. However, the two-challenge limit means a manager who squanders a review early will be helpless late in the game. In terms of suitability, this rule favours well-funded federations and penalises those that rely on instinct rather than analytics.

Strict Added-Time Enforcement

This change directly targets time-wasting – a tactic commonly used by teams protecting a narrow lead. Under the new rule, a goal celebration lasting two minutes is automatically added, so a 1–0 scoreline becomes far more vulnerable. High-pressing, high-intensity teams will benefit because they now have more actual playing time to break down a parked bus. Conversely, sides that specialise in grinding out results (think older, slower squads) will struggle to conserve energy. The physical demands on players will rise, making squad depth critical. Leagues with shorter seasons or fewer substitutions may find their players overworked during the World Cup itself.

Clarified Offside Rule

By removing the ambiguous “daylight” concept, this change reduces the number of marginal offside calls that often ruin games. Strikers who make clever runs will gain more clean goals, while defenders who rely on stepping up to catch attackers offside will have less margin for error. The rule makes life easier for assistant referees, but it also places a premium on defensive coordination and timing. Teams that play a high line without strong recovery pace will be punished more often. For now, the rule seems neutral regarding budget; it simply rewards athleticism and precision.

Mandatory In-Stadium VAR Screens

Transparency is the obvious benefit. Fans inside the stadium will no longer be left in the dark while VAR decides a penalty. This reduces confusion and anger, and it may even cut down on crowd misconduct. However, the cost of installing and operating these screens is significant. Lower‑tier hosts or nations with limited infrastructure might struggle to meet the requirement, potentially losing hosting rights. Sponsors and broadcasters will love the added drama, while purists may argue that it turns football into a television show. Overall, this change is suitable for well‑off leagues and top‑tier tournaments, but it creates a financial barrier for smaller host nations.

Revised Substitution Protocol

Six substitutions in three windows – not counting half‑time – gives managers more tactical flexibility without letting the game become a stop‑start affair. Teams with deep benches (e.g., traditional powerhouses like Brazil, France, Germany) can rotate heavily, keeping legs fresh deep into extra time. Smaller teams that rely on a core XI will be at a disadvantage because their substitutes may not be as effective. The three‑window limit also forces coaches to think carefully about when to make changes; a naïve manager who uses all three windows early loses the ability to respond to injuries or red cards later. This rule is clearly weighted toward nations with broad talent pools.

4. Who Is This For? Who Should Be Concerned?

Teams That Should Welcome the Changes

National sides with large talent pools, excellent fitness levels, and advanced analytical departments will thrive. If you are a fan of a nation that can rotate without losing quality – Brazil, England, France – these rules tilt the playing field in your favour. Attacking teams that love to press high and score late will also benefit, especially from the added-time enforcement and clarified offside. Teams That Should Be Worried

Smaller federations that rely on a handful of stars and a defensive game plan will be hit hardest. If your team’s strategy is to defend for 90 minutes and steal a goal on the counter, the new rules remove many of the tools you depend on – time‑wasting, marginal offside calls, and limited substitution windows. Coaches who lack data support will also be exposed when they have to decide whether to use a challenge flag. Host nations with limited infrastructure may struggle to meet the VAR screen requirement, potentially jeopardising their ability to host future tournaments.
